2925 Dohr Street carries a rich piece of South Berkeley history. Built by Charles and Agnes (“Sweetie”) Henderson, the great aunt and great uncle of the current owners, the property reflects a legacy of family, community, and care. Uncle Charles was a Pullman Porter, one of the most respected positions available to Black men in the 1940s and 1950s. The Hendersons purchased the lot, moved a home onto it, and later constructed 2925 Dohr Street as part of their vision for family housing. In the 1960s, the building was purchased by the current owners’ parents, who continued that tradition by renting to relatives and members of their extended community. The neighborhood was home to at least five of their mother’s relatives who had moved to the Bay Area from Oklahoma, forming a close-knit network that shaped the block for generations. For decades, the family intentionally kept the rent rates low as their way of giving back to the community. Now, for the first time in decades, this beloved property is ready for its next stewards.
